Tigers Claw Beavers, Notch New Season High Score

Paced by Susan Jackson's 39.650 all-around score, Summer Hubbard's 9.925 bars score, and Sam Engle's 9.925 on balance beam, the #10 LSU Tigers dominated the #6 Oregon State Beavers 196.925 to 195.525 Friday night in Baton Rouge. With this new season high team score, LSU's RQS will rise to 196.110 when the new rankings are released Monday morning.

For Jackson, it is her 8th all-around title in 9 meets this season. Engle's beam score was a new career high.

Over 5,600 fans attended the meet, which is particularly impressive considering the #1 LSU baseball team was in action just down the street at a sold-out Alex Box Stadium. Over $38,000 was raised to benefit Foundation 56 - former LSU Tiger and current Dallas Cowboy Bradie James charity. Foundation 56 raises funds and awareness for breast cancer early detection in the local area.

In all, a big night for LSU gymnastics. Next up, the Tigers welcome Iowa for senior night in the Maravich Center on Friday night.
